CWM RECOVERY v6.0.3.6
Flashing With Odin
Install USB Drivers of your Device and remember an odin flashable file is supposed to be in .tar or .tar.md5 format only.
DOWNLOAD SAMSUNG USB DRIVERS
Lets Begin :-
1. First be sure USB Debugging is checked in ur device ( Settings>Developer Options>USB Debugging )
2. Extract the Odin file from the zip.
3. Open Odin3 (Run As Administrator).
4. Put your device in download mode. To do so, press Volume Down And Home And Power Button all together and when it vibrates release
Power Button but keep pressing left ones. You should have a triangle with an android janitor while it's saying downloading ..
VOL UP TO CONTINUE...
5. Now connect USB to PC ,you should see a blue rectangle with COM:xx and saying Added. It means that your device is ready to be flashed!
6. Go into the PDA section and select your .tar file.(CWM Recovery)
7. Dont check any option (F.reset time and Auto reboot are checked by default) So just uncheck Auto Reboot.
8. Now click Start.
9. When it's finished, it should say that "Res OK" in Odin..
10. Now remove ur USB and remove ur battery and put it back and go to Recovery Mode (Volume UP And Home And Power Button all
together and when it vibrates release Power Button but keep pressing left ones).
GUESS WHAT :- U r in CWM Recovery
NOTE :- Never click reboot recovery in advanced option in CWM Recovery it will cause bootloop or factory reset from phone settings do factory
reset from CWM Recovery,if by mistakenly u got bootloop just flashed CWM Recovery again.
( Remember this time Auto Reboot should be Checked )

ROOTING
There are two Superuser app
1. SuperSu
2. SuperUser
You can use any one of it but SuperUser is not getting any updates from last year and no more further develoment ,so recommend SuperSU.
HOW TO ROOT :-
1. Go to CWM Recovery (Volume UP And Home And Power Button all together and when it vibrates release Power Button but keep pressing
left ones).
2. Select update zip
3. Apply update from sd card (first option).
4. Choose SuperSU_v1.65.zip or Superuser_v3.1.3.zip (any one which u like) and press yes to apply update.
5. Now click Reboot.
6. GUESS WHAT :- U r ROOTED

UNROOTING
HOW TO UNROOT :-
1. Go to CWM Recovery (Volume UP And Home And Power Button all together and when it vibrates release Power Button but keep pressing
left ones).
2. Select update zip
3. Apply update from sd card (first option).
4. Choose Unroot.zip and press yes to apply update.
5. Now click Reboot.
6. GUESS WHAT :- U r UNROOTED

[WORKING] ROOT CWM Galaxy Star Duos 5282/5280 [Discontinued]

THIS IS METHOD I USED AND IT IS 100 percent working. FULLY TESTED BY ME. However, I installed Super SU before trying this as I was rooting the device by different methods and found this most easy. Installing SuperSU from market before doing these steps is not required.
METHOD
This should work on both galaxy star. S5282 and S5280
Download CWM recovery
Download Odin
Download Super SU
Firstly, boot into odin mode by turn off your phone and wait 10 seconds. This is to ensure your phone has completely switched off.
Hold down power+volume down+home key. A screen will come asking you to continue. Press voume up key to continue.
Open odin as administrator and then click pda and choose recovery file downloaded from attachment. You will have to unzip the odin and recovery. Sometimes Odin wouldnot show files on desktop so make sure recovery is in DRIVE:/ANY NAME/ RECOVERY.TAR
Flash it by clicking start.
The phone will restart.
Switch off phone again. This time boot into recovery by pressing this combination. Hold down power+volume up+home key You may leave power key after you see model number.
Choose flash zip via recovery and choose SuperSU.zip
Restart phone after flashing the zip
YOU ARE ROOTED WITH CUSTOM RECOVERY. ENJOY
Update SuperSU from market if needed
